}Expand description
Abstract base parser implementation
Only meant to be instantiated by generated parsers
Fields§
§build_parse_trees: boolTrack the {@link ParserRuleContext} objects during the parse and hook them up using the {@link ParserRuleContext#children} list so that it forms a parse tree. The {@link ParserRuleContext} returned from the start rule represents the root of the parse tree.
Note that if we are not building parse trees, rule contexts only point upwards. When a rule exits, it returns the context bute that gets garbage collected if nobody holds a reference. It points upwards but nobody points at it.
When we build parse trees, we are adding all of these contexts to {@link ParserRuleContext#children} list. Contexts are then not candidates for garbage collection.
Returns {@code true} if a complete parse tree will be constructed while parsing, otherwise {@code false}
matched_eof: booltrue if parser reached EOF
